How much fun can you have at your work conference?

[WORLD] Work conferences have evolved from mere formal gatherings to dynamic events that blend professional development with entertainment and leisure. The modern work conference is no longer just about keynote speeches and breakout sessions; it's about creating an engaging experience that leaves attendees inspired and rejuvenated. This transformation raises an interesting question: How much fun can you take at your work conference?

Gone are the days when work conferences were synonymous with long hours of lectures in dimly lit rooms. Today, they are vibrant events designed to foster networking, creativity, and relaxation. Companies are increasingly incorporating activities like karaoke, pickleball, and yoga into their conference agendas to enhance the overall experience.

One might wonder why these elements are becoming staples in work conferences. According to a recent article from The Wall Street Journal, these activities serve as icebreakers and help attendees connect on a personal level, breaking down barriers that traditional networking sessions might not. For instance, participating in a yoga session or a friendly game of pickleball can create shared experiences that lead to more meaningful professional relationships.

Balancing Work and Play

The integration of fun activities into work conferences is not just about entertainment; it's about balance. Attendees often face information overload during conferences, and incorporating leisure activities helps mitigate this. These activities provide mental breaks that can enhance focus and productivity when attendees return to more formal sessions.

Moreover, offering diverse activities caters to different personalities and preferences. While some may enjoy the adrenaline rush of a competitive sport like pickleball, others might prefer the tranquility of a yoga session. This variety ensures that all attendees find something enjoyable and engaging.

Benefits of Fun at Work Conferences

Incorporating fun into work conferences offers several benefits:

Enhanced Networking: Activities like karaoke or team sports encourage interaction in a relaxed setting, making it easier for attendees to connect.

Increased Engagement: Fun activities break the monotony of traditional conference formats, keeping participants engaged throughout the event.

Improved Well-being: Physical activities like yoga promote wellness, helping attendees manage stress and maintain energy levels.

Real-Life Examples

Many companies have successfully integrated fun into their work conferences. For example, Salesforce's annual Dreamforce conference is renowned for its blend of learning sessions and entertainment, including concerts by top artists. Similarly, Google's I/O conference features interactive demos and hands-on labs alongside its technical sessions.

These examples illustrate how leading companies recognize the value of creating memorable experiences that go beyond traditional business meetings.

Challenges and Considerations

While adding fun elements to work conferences is beneficial, it also presents challenges. Organizers must strike a balance between entertainment and educational content to ensure that the primary purpose of the conference—professional development—is not overshadowed. Additionally, they must consider logistical aspects such as venue suitability for various activities and potential additional costs.

Another consideration is inclusivity. Activities should be accessible to all attendees, regardless of physical ability or personal preferences. Offering a range of options ensures that everyone can participate comfortably.

The evolution of work conferences reflects a broader trend towards creating holistic experiences that cater to both professional and personal needs. By incorporating fun elements like karaoke, pickleball, and yoga, organizers can enhance engagement, foster networking, and promote well-being among attendees.

As companies continue to innovate their conference offerings, the question remains: How much fun can you take at your work conference? The answer lies in finding the right balance that aligns with the event's goals while ensuring an enjoyable experience for all participants.
